在Linux环境下安装Oracle数据库是一个复杂的过程,涉及到多个RPM(Red Hat Package Manager)包的配置与安装。Oracle数据库是一款强大的关系型数据库管理系统,被广泛应用于企业和组织的数据存储和管理。以下将详细介绍在Linux上安装Oracle数据库时需要考虑的关键知识点。 让我们了解RPM包。RPM是Linux发行版中用于软件包管理的一种机制,它负责软件的安装、升级、查询、验证和卸载。在Linux上安装Oracle数据库时,通常会使用一系列特定的RPM包,这些包包含了Oracle数据库运行所需的库、依赖和服务。 1. **系统准备**: 在安装Oracle数据库之前,需要确保Linux系统满足Oracle的硬件和软件需求。这包括选择一个兼容的Linux发行版(如Red Hat Enterprise Linux或Oracle Linux),并更新系统到最新版本,以获取最新的安全补丁和兼容性优化。 2. **安装依赖RPM包**: “linux下安装oracle需要的rpm包”可能包含如` oracle-instantclient`, `compat-libstdc++`, `glibc`, `libaio`, `binutils`等关键组件。这些包提供了Oracle运行所必需的库文件和工具,例如: - `compat-libstdc++`: 提供了Oracle需要的C++库兼容性。 - `glibc`: GNU C库,Oracle数据库依赖其运行。 - `libaio`: 异步I/O库,Oracle数据库使用它进行高效的磁盘操作。 - `binutils`: 包含了如ld链接器和objdump等二进制工具,用于处理Oracle的可执行文件。 3. **设置环境变量**: 安装过程中,需要配置一些环境变量,比如`ORACLE_HOME`,指向Oracle软件的安装目录;`PATH`添加Oracle的二进制路径;`LD_LIBRARY_PATH`确保可以找到必要的库文件。 4. **创建用户和组**: Oracle推荐为数据库创建专门的用户和组,如`oracle`用户和`dba`组,以提升安全性并限制权限。 5. **设置磁盘空间和文件系统**: Oracle数据库需要大量磁盘空间,需要规划合适的文件系统(如EXT4或XFS),并创建相应的数据、日志、临时文件和归档日志目录。 6. **安装数据库软件**: 使用Oracle提供的安装程序(如`runInstaller`)来安装数据库服务器和客户端组件。这个过程会检测系统配置、安装软件、创建数据库实例以及初始化参数文件。 7. **配置网络服务**: 配置监听器(`listener.ora`)和服务名(`tnsnames.ora`),确保数据库可以被网络上的其他应用访问。 8. **创建数据库实例**: 使用`dbca`(Database Configuration Assistant)或者SQL*Plus手动创建数据库实例,定义数据库的大小、表空间、角色等。 9. **安全管理**: 设置数据库的密码策略,创建数据库管理员用户(如`sys`和`system`),并根据需要配置额外的安全特性,如审计、加密和访问控制。 10. **性能优化**: 根据系统负载调整初始化参数,如内存分配、后台进程数量等,确保数据库高效运行。 在安装过程中,可能会遇到各种问题,如依赖冲突、权限问题或配置错误。因此,理解RPM包的作用和作用链,以及如何解决这些问题,是成功安装Oracle数据库的关键。同时,遵循最佳实践,定期维护和更新系统,有助于保持数据库的稳定性和安全性。
- 1
- 舟爱海2015-05-15所有所需要的rpm包都有,很全。
- 粉丝: 1
- 资源: 1
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助